When driving uphill or downhill
● When driving uphill, set the four-wheel drive control switch to L4,
shift the shift lever to 1 or 2 range of S mode (automatic trans-
mission) or 1 or 2 (manual transmission) and use the brake and
accelerator pedals to drive at a slow and careful speed.
The Crawl Control
● When driving downhill, set the four-wheel drive control switch to
L4, shift the shift lever to 1 or 2 range of S mode (automatic
transmission) or 1 or 2 (manual transmission), use the foot brake
and drive slowly and carefully taking care not to allow the wheels
to lock.

● Choose a driving line where the tires are on the rocks and that
travels straight up or down inclines.
